package admission
import (
"context"
"fmt"
"os/exec"
"strings"
"github.com/onsi/ginkgo"
"github.com/stretchr/testify/assert"
metav1 "k8s.io/apimachinery/pkg/apis/meta/v1"
"k8s.io/ingress-nginx/test/e2e/framework"
)
var _ = framework.IngressNginxDescribe("[Serial] admission controller", func() {
f := framework.NewDefaultFramework("admission")
ginkgo.BeforeEach(func() {
f.NewEchoDeployment()
f.NewSlowEchoDeployment()
})
ginkgo.It("should not allow overlaps of host and paths without canary annotations", func() {
host := "admission-test"
firstIngress := framework.NewSingleIngress("first-ingress", "/", host, f.Namespace, framework.EchoService, 80, nil)
_, err := f.KubeClientSet.NetworkingV1beta1().Ingresses(f.Namespace).Create(context.TODO(), firstIngress, metav1.CreateOptions{})
assert.Nil(ginkgo.GinkgoT(), err, "creating ingress")
f.WaitForNginxServer(host,
func(server string) bool {
return strings.Contains(server, fmt.Sprintf("server_name %v", host))
})
secondIngress := framework.NewSingleIngress("second-ingress", "/", host, f.Namespace, framework.EchoService, 80, nil)
_, err = f.KubeClientSet.NetworkingV1beta1().Ingresses(f.Namespace).Create(context.TODO(), secondIngress, metav1.CreateOptions{})
assert.NotNil(ginkgo.GinkgoT(), err, "creating an ingress with the same host and path should return an error")
err = uninstallChart(f)
assert.Nil(ginkgo.GinkgoT(), err, "uninstalling helm chart")
})
ginkgo.It("should allow overlaps of host and paths with canary annotation", func() {
host := "admission-test"
firstIngress := framework.NewSingleIngress("first-ingress", "/", host, f.Namespace, framework.EchoService, 80, nil)
_, err := f.KubeClientSet.NetworkingV1beta1().Ingresses(f.Namespace).Create(context.TODO(), firstIngress, metav1.CreateOptions{})
assert.Nil(ginkgo.GinkgoT(), err, "creating ingress")
f.WaitForNginxServer(host,
func(server string) bool {
return strings.Contains(server, fmt.Sprintf("server_name %v", host))
})
canaryAnnotations := map[string]string{
"nginx.ingress.kubernetes.io/canary": "true",
"nginx.ingress.kubernetes.io/canary-by-header": "CanaryByHeader",
}
secondIngress := framework.NewSingleIngress("second-ingress", "/", host, f.Namespace, framework.SlowEchoService, 80, canaryAnnotations)
_, err = f.KubeClientSet.NetworkingV1beta1().Ingresses(f.Namespace).Create(context.TODO(), secondIngress, metav1.CreateOptions{})
assert.Nil(ginkgo.GinkgoT(), err, "creating an ingress with the same host and path should not return an error using a canary annotation")
err = uninstallChart(f)
assert.Nil(ginkgo.GinkgoT(), err, "uninstalling helm chart")
})
ginkgo.It("should return an error if there is an error validating the ingress definition", func() {
host := "admission-test"
annotations := map[string]string{
"nginx.ingress.kubernetes.io/configuration-snippet": "something invalid",
}
firstIngress := framework.NewSingleIngress("first-ingress", "/", host, f.Namespace, framework.EchoService, 80, annotations)
_, err := f.KubeClientSet.NetworkingV1beta1().Ingresses(f.Namespace).Create(context.TODO(), firstIngress, metav1.CreateOptions{})
assert.NotNil(ginkgo.GinkgoT(), err, "creating an ingress with invalid configuration should return an error")
err = uninstallChart(f)
assert.Nil(ginkgo.GinkgoT(), err, "uninstalling helm chart")
})
})
func uninstallChart(f *framework.Framework) error {
cmd := exec.Command("helm", "uninstall", "--namespace", f.Namespace, "nginx-ingress")
_, err := cmd.CombinedOutput()
if err != nil {
return fmt.Errorf("unexpected error uninstalling ingress-nginx release: %v", err)
}
return nil
}
